At AMGOC, our Corporate Responsibility Policy (CRP) is founded on the belief that a safe mine is a productive mine—ensuring that each day, each shift, every worker returns home safely. We are committed to safeguarding the health and safety of our employees and the surrounding community.
As responsible environmental stewards, we strive to minimize environmental impacts during exploration, development, and operations, and to reclaim our projects for productive post-mining land uses. We believe that responding to community needs fosters trust and relationships, thereby strengthening our social license to operate.
Our approach encompasses addressing community issues with mutual benefits, treating all stakeholders with respect, and engaging in open and honest communication. These principles are fully integrated into our business planning, as they are essential to our core business strategy and ongoing profitability.
In essence, our Corporate Responsibility Policy is built on four pillars: health and safety, environmental stewardship, social responsibility, and economic profitability.
